No. 1 Burma Background by B. R. Pearn, blue covers, 44 pages, 1944 reprint; No 2: Burma Setting by O. H. K. Spate red covers, 34 pages, 1944 reprint; No 3 Buddhism in Burma by G. Appleton, green covers, 49 pages (last page pasted to rear cover (probably as issued), 1944 reprint; No 4: Burma Rice, anonymous, orange covers, 32 pages, 1944 first edition; No 5: The Forests of Burma by F. T. Morehead, 67 pages (last page printed on inside rear cover), 1944 first edition; No 6: The Hill Peoples of Burma by H. N. C. Stevenson, 50 pages plus map on inside rear cover, 1945 reprint; No7: The Burman Appreciation, green covers, 55 pages, first edition 1945; No 8 The Karens of Burma by Harry I. Marshall, brown covers, 40 pages, illustrated with wood cuts, first edition, 1945; No 9: Burma Facts and Figures, anonymous, black cover, 47 pages, final page pinted on inside rear cover, first edition 1946; No 10: The Burma Petroleum Industry, anonymous, purple covers, 66 pages illustrated with drawings, first edition 1946. SCARCE FIRST EDITION. The author was a missionary of the American Baptist Foreign Mission Soc et al. A serious, early ethnogr- aphy, with excellent coverage on the Karens around the Irra- waddi delta area, with focus on the Sgaw minority. Scholarly and in depth study addresses basically everything observed about these people: language, living style, economy, agricu- lture, music & musical instruments, traditions, food, folk- customs, weaving, spinning, textiles, dress, costume & jewe- lery & ornaments, housing, drums, weapons, language, with a glossary of words &c. Comprehensive source, nicely illust- rated, also addressing topics, domestic, social, religoius life, the development of the Karen people, with appendixes.
